Overview

Quote:
Do not miss the beach! You can always find a vacant spot on the beach because there are so many beach accesses along the coast that there is plenty of room to set up camp for a whole family! The sandbar is not far out, but it does get a little deep before you get to it, so parents, watch your kids! They have a good snack bar with hamburgers, chicken fingers, and ice cream. Spend at least a day at the beach. Quick Tips: Best Way To Get Around: If you are staying on the island, you are most likely staying in a hotel or timeshare right next to the beach. Drum Circle

Attraction

Quote:
The drum circle takes place on Sunday nights on the beach. People just come and bring their instruments, usually drums, and play harmoniously together, contributing to the music with their own beat. You should always take a flashlight because you never know who might walk up to you. And just to be on the safe side, if you have never been to the Drum Circle, do not go alone. A) It's a lot more fun if you are with someone else to dance with, and B) everyone there is a stranger to you. Have fun!
